The S-1721A2833-M6T1G is a voltage regulator manufactured by SII Semiconductor Corporation. It is designed to provide a stable and precise 2.8V output voltage, making it suitable for a variety of applications, especially in portable and battery-powered devices where efficiency and reliability are critical.

Features
- High Output Voltage Accuracy: Delivers a stable and precise 2.8V output voltage for consistent performance.
- Low Quiescent Current: Minimizes power consumption in standby mode, extending battery life.
- Overcurrent Protection (OCP): Protects the regulator and connected circuits from damage due to excessive current draw.
- Thermal Shutdown Protection (TSD): Shuts down the regulator in case of overheating, preventing damage to the device.
- Small Package Size: Enables compact designs and efficient use of board space.

Additional Details
The S-1721A2833-M6T1G features a fixed output voltage of 2.8V and is designed to operate within a specified input voltage range. The device's low dropout voltage ensures efficient operation even when the input voltage is close to the output voltage. Detailed electrical characteristics, including output voltage tolerance, transient response, and temperature stability, can be found in the manufacturer's datasheet. The specific package type (e.g., SOT-23-6) is designed for automated assembly processes.
